Linda Elder‘, at ‘Wolfeboro’ (N.H.) last night, was vivacious & vibrant in what was truly a virtuous performance (in unforgiving heat & humidity) full of verve. The ‘Great Waters‘ crowd, loved it. All I heard as I stood by the side of the stairs (in my capacity as (v. low-level) ‘security’) was people raving about it, how good ‘she’ was & how much they enjoyed it. Linda Elders did us, i.e., ‘Great Waters‘, proud. Thank YOU, Linda! It was, for us, exceptionally hot & muggy & we in New Hampshire have yet to master air conditioning. {Smile}

Linda was HOT — quite literally — & she much appreciated a battery operated fan that she was given, halfway through, by one of our Board Members. Two of her band players want these pictures of Linda & the fan. Here they are. All yours. Just attribute them, if you can. {SMILE}


It was a great show. OK. OK. Some of her repertoire {AMAZINGLY} was before my time — despite my advanced years. But, some of it also has to do with the limited access to music, movies, stage & culture I had growing up. {SMILE} Remember, I didn’t wear shoes till I was past 14.

But, she did a song from ‘Sunset Boulevard’. Ah! I have seen the musical at least THRICE — once in London & then, at least twice, in New York. {I am trying to catch up to ‘Princess Di’ on ‘Phantom’. I am still about 9 shows short.} I enjoyed that.

It was good. It was good. Quite the lady. Very classy. She talked about letting her hair grow grey. I could relate, by most of my hair has fallen out BEFORE they turned grey. But, as my (still rather amateurish) photos show, she looks GREAT.

This was a GREAT way to kick-off our ‘Great Waters‘ 2023 season. Thank YOU, Linda. I am still smiling.
